What is Diabetes?

Diabetes is a metabolic disorder that affects the way the body processes sugar in the blood. It can also cause blood sugar levels to become too high or too low. People with diabetes need to monitor their blood sugar levels closely and take steps to keep them within a healthy range. This usually involves taking medication, following a healthy diet, and exercising regularly. There are several different types of diabetes, and the treatment for each type is unique.

Types of Diabetes

The two most common types of diabetes are type 1 and type 2. Type 1 diabetes is an autoimmune disorder where the body’s immune system mistakenly attacks and destroys the insulin-producing beta cells in the pancreas. As a result, people with type 1 diabetes must take insulin every day to stay healthy. Type 2 diabetes is a metabolic disorder that occurs when the body doesn’t produce enough insulin or is unable to use the insulin it produces properly. SGLT2 Inhibitors

SGLT2 inhibitors are a type of drug that helps the body to excrete glucose in the urine. This helps to lower the amount of glucose in the blood, which can help to reduce the risk of complications associated with diabetes. Examples of SGLT2 inhibitors include Invokana, Farxiga, and Jardiance. These drugs are generally well-tolerated and have few side effects.

GLP-1 Agonists

GLP-1 agonists are a type of drug that helps to reduce the amount of glucose in the blood. They work by stimulating the release of insulin from the pancreas. Examples of GLP-1 agonists include Victoza, Bydureon, and Trulicity. These drugs are generally well-tolerated and have few side effects.

DPP-4 Inhibitors

DPP-4 inhibitors are a type of drug that helps to reduce the amount of glucose in the blood. They work by inhibiting the enzyme DPP-4, which breaks down the hormone GLP-1. Examples of DPP-4 inhibitors include Januvia, Onglyza, and Tradjenta. These drugs are generally well-tolerated and have few side effects.
